[up][up]I'm such a geek, but it looked like a fun idea to explore. Now I hope I got all of this right. Ignoring that some (Pikachu and Snorlax) got additional evolutions (or pre-evolutions as the case may be) I’ll put them where they were at time of capture. I discounted Aipom from this since she evolved under Dawn. I only counted those who appear in Openings (so no Haunter). However, I didn't count Larvitar despite whatever 'honorary status' he might have.

Basic Stage: 10 Pikachu, Bulbasaur, Squirtle, Totodile, Corphish, Buizel, Gible, Snivy, Oshawott, Scraggy

Middle Stage: 5 Bayleef, Quilava, Pignite, Palpitoad, Boldore

Single-Stage Mons: 6 Tauros, Lapras, Snorlax, Heracross, Torkoal, Hawlucha

Fully Evolved: 18

Two Stage Evolution Lines: Kingler, Primeape, Muk, Noctowl, Donphan, Swellow, Glalie, Noivern

Three Stage Evolution Lines: Butterfree, Pidgeot, Charizard, Sceptile, Unfezant, Leavanny, Krookodile, Greninja, Talonflame, Goodra

Note: Butterfree, Pidgeot, Lapras, and Goodra were released. Primeape is in limbo.

Note: Ash caught Primeape, Muk, Noctowl, and Palpitoad as they were. Ash caught Krookodile as Krokorok, but knew him as Sandile.

Note: Quilava and Donphan evolved in later series.

Interesting fact: Every one of the Tournament Rivals that has defeated Ash has at least one Pokemon whose final form can Mega Evolve:

  • Ritchie: Zippo (Charmeleon) and Cruise (Pupitar)
  • Harrison: Blaziken, Houndoom, and Steelix
  • Tyson: Sceptile and Metagross
  • Tobias: Latios
  • Cameron: Lucario
  • Adding Minor competitions where Ash was eliminated in a knockout stage, we can add Misty (Gyarados), Zoey (Gallade),note  and Iris (Gible) EDIT: Though, like Cruise, these were all obtained after their respective battle.

EDIT: [up][up] Not unless the situation would be rectified, eh? tongue

At present, among Ash's potential Kalos rivals, only Sanpei (and his eldest brother Ippei) doesn't have a Mega-able Pokemon, though, as their only known Pokemon are Greninja, I expect those exceptions to be resolved. Other potential Kalos Rivals for Ash include Tierno (Blastoise), Sawyer (Grovyle), Alain (Charizard), and technically Nihei (Sanpei's middle brother with Venusaur).
